Kincardine Hospital Auxiliary receives more than $5,000 through Art/Easel fund-raiser
The South Bruce Grey Health Centre – Kincardine Hospital Auxiliary has received $5,217.98 which is the proceeds from the sale of prints through the Art/Easel Program fund-raiser throughout 2024.
The auxiliary first partnered with Funding Innovations Inc. in 2016, and has received almost $50,000 since then.
The group is extremely grateful to this company for the fund-raising opportunity, and to Sobeys Kincardine, Rona Kincardine, Boston Pizza in Kincardine, and the Kincardine Hospital, for allowing the prints to be displayed at these locations.
A huge thanks to the community for those who have purchased prints and continue to purchase prints. Also, thanks to the media for posting the print information on a regular basis.
The money raised helps the auxiliary provide new and up-to-date equipment for the Kincardine Hospital.
